The Benefits of CRM Software in the Construction Industry

CRM software offers numerous advantages to construction companies, revolutionizing the way they manage projects, communicate and collaborate, as well as streamline their sales and lead management processes.

Improved Project Management

One of the key benefits of CRM software in the construction industry is its capacity to enhance project management. By utilizing CRM software, construction companies gain access to a centralized platform that allows them to track project progress, assign tasks, and monitor deadlines effectively. This streamlines the project management process, ensuring that everyone involved is on the same page and offering real-time updates on the status of different project components.

Enhanced Communication and Collaboration

CRM software facilitates seamless communication and collaboration among construction teams, leading to improved coordination and reduced miscommunication. This software enables employees to share critical project information, such as blueprints, schedules, and specifications, in a centralized and easily accessible location. Consequently, team members can stay informed and connected, resulting in increased efficiency and the timely completion of construction projects.

Streamlined Sales and Lead Management

CRM software offers construction companies the ability to streamline their sales and lead management processes. With this software, companies can gain a comprehensive view of potential clients, including their contact information, preferences, and interaction history. This enables construction companies to nurture leads effectively and personalize their interactions with clients, ultimately increasing the likelihood of converting leads into sales. Moreover, CRM software allows for better follow-up and tracking of client interactions, ensuring that no opportunity is missed and allowing construction companies to identify trends and adapt their sales strategies accordingly.

Key Features to Look for in CRM Software for the Construction Industry

Customizable Contact Management

When it comes to CRM software for the construction industry, it is important to choose a solution that offers customizable contact management. Construction companies deal with specific clients and stakeholders, so having the ability to effectively manage and organize their contacts is crucial. Look for software that provides customizable fields, allowing you to store and retrieve important client information easily.

Project Tracking and Scheduling

One of the key features that construction companies should look for in CRM software is project tracking and scheduling capabilities. Construction projects involve multiple tasks and deadlines, and it is essential to have a system in place that allows teams to stay organized and monitor project progress.

With project tracking and scheduling functionalities, CRM software enables construction companies to plan and allocate resources effectively. This ensures that each task is completed on time, leading to timely project completion. Moreover, it allows project managers to identify potential bottlenecks and take necessary actions to mitigate risks.

Integration with Construction Accounting Systems

For accurate financial tracking, seamless integration between CRM software and construction accounting systems is a must. Construction companies heavily rely on accounting software to manage their finances, track expenses, and generate invoices.

By choosing CRM software that can integrate seamlessly with popular accounting software used in the construction industry, you can avoid duplicating efforts and maintain consistency in financial data. This integration allows for easy transfer of data between the CRM and accounting systems, eliminating the need for manual data entry and reducing the chances of errors.

Furthermore, integration with construction accounting systems enables construction companies to have real-time visibility into their financial health. They can easily track project costs, monitor budget utilization, and generate accurate financial reports.

The Implementation Process of CRM Software in the Construction Industry

Assessment and Planning

Before implementing CRM software in the construction industry, it is vital for companies to assess their specific requirements and develop a well-thought-out plan. This initial step entails identifying the key pain points and challenges faced by the construction company, setting clear goals that the CRM software should help achieve, and determining the scope of implementation.

Choosing the Right CRM Solution

Selecting the appropriate CRM software for the construction industry holds immense importance in ensuring a successful implementation. Construction companies must consider various factors when making this decision. Firstly, they should look for CRM solutions that offer industry-specific features tailored to the unique needs of the construction sector. These features may include project management tools, communication tracking, and contract management capabilities that are crucial for construction project success.

Scalability is another crucial factor to consider. Construction companies should choose CRM software that can grow and adapt along with their business. As construction projects vary in size and complexity, the CRM solution must be able to handle increasing volumes of data and processes as the company expands.

Ease of use is also vital in the construction sector, where employees may have varying levels of technical expertise. The CRM software should have an intuitive user interface and provide easy navigation to encourage widespread adoption among all employees.

Cost is undoubtedly an essential factor for any construction company. While it is important to invest in a robust CRM solution, it is equally vital to choose a software that aligns with the company’s budget. Conduct thorough cost comparisons and consider the value that the CRM software brings to the table, balancing it with the associated expenses.

Training and Adoption

One cannot overemphasize the significance of effective training and adoption strategies in the successful implementation of CRM software in the construction industry. It is crucial to provide comprehensive training programs to employees at all levels of the organization. This ensures that they fully understand the features and functionalities offered by the CRM software and can utilize them to their fullest potential.

Active employee participation plays a vital role in the process of CRM software adoption. Construction companies should encourage their workforce to actively engage with the CRM platform and incorporate it into their daily workflow processes. This can be achieved by promoting the benefits of the CRM software, emphasizing how it can streamline project management tasks, improve communication, and ultimately lead to enhanced productivity and profitability for the construction company.

Furthermore, construction companies should establish feedback channels to address any issues or concerns that employees may have during the initial stages of CRM implementation. This proactive approach allows for prompt problem-solving and ensures that the CRM software becomes an integral part of the company’s operations.

Top CRM Software Solutions for the Construction Industry

The construction industry requires efficient management and collaboration tools to streamline workflows and ensure projects are completed successfully. CRM software solutions specifically designed for the construction industry offer valuable features and benefits that help contractors, builders, and construction companies stay organized, improve communication, and enhance project management. Here are some top CRM software solutions for the construction industry:

Procore

Procore is a leading CRM software solution that provides a comprehensive suite of tools tailored to the needs of the construction industry. With Procore, construction professionals can effectively manage projects, control documents, and collaborate with team members, clients, and subcontractors.

Procore’s project management features allow users to schedule tasks, track progress, and manage budgets. The software also offers document control capabilities, making it easy to store, access, and share important project documents. In addition, Procore includes powerful collaboration tools that enable seamless communication and real-time collaboration among project stakeholders.

BuilderTREND

BuilderTREND is a popular CRM software solution that caters to the specific needs of construction companies. It offers a wide range of features designed to streamline project management processes, improve communication, and enhance overall efficiency.

One of BuilderTREND’s key features is lead management, which helps construction professionals track prospective clients and convert leads into projects. The software also provides project tracking capabilities, allowing users to easily monitor project progress, track costs, and manage timelines. Furthermore, BuilderTREND offers robust communication tools that facilitate effective collaboration among team members, clients, and contractors.

Integrations with accounting and scheduling software make it easy to sync data and streamline workflows. BuilderTREND’s user-friendly interface and mobile accessibility enable convenient access to critical project information anytime, anywhere.

CoConstruct

CoConstruct is a powerful CRM platform specifically designed for construction companies. It focuses on project management, client communication, and financial tracking, making it an ideal solution for construction professionals looking to streamline their operations.

CoConstruct offers customizable fields and templates tailored to the unique requirements of the construction industry. This allows users to align the CRM system with their specific processes and workflows. The platform’s project management features enable efficient scheduling, task management, and budget tracking.

Client communication is made easy with CoConstruct’s client portal, where clients can access project updates, review documents, and communicate with the construction team. The CRM software also includes financial tracking capabilities, helping construction professionals stay on top of project budgets, invoices, and payments.
